How safe is Hotham?
Hotham has an average crime rate of 128.6 crimes per 1,000 people, similar to most areas.

What are the demographics of Hotham?
The majority of residents in Hotham identify as White (British) (89%). Most residents were born in the United Kingdom (95%). The most common religion is Christian (52%).
